问题标签 [opos]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1418 浏览

c# - 如何在 Windows 8 中使用 OPOS 调用打印机

我正在尝试为 Windows 8 开发 POS。不幸的是,我没有处理 POS 打印机、显示器、扫描仪等外部设备的经验。

目前我只想找到一种方法,在 POS 打印机上打印我的账单。经过一番研究,我发现有一个驱动标准叫做 OPOS。如果我理解正确,那么每个带有 OPOS 驱动程序的 POS 打印机都可以在我的应用程序中调用。那正确吗?

并且:如果是:我在哪里可以找到该(或示例)的实现?

我尝试使用 Microsoft 的“POS for .NET”——但这是非常古老的东西,不适用于 Windows 8 应用程序。你能给我一些提示和技巧吗?

0 投票
2 回答
3148 浏览

c# - 使用 ASP.NET 进行 OPOS 打印

我开发了一个餐厅计费网络应用程序(不是桌面应用程序,因为要求是在浏览器中运行的网络应用程序)使用ASP.NET Web Forms C# 4.0. 现在的新要求是 POS 热敏打印机收据打印。我对 POS 很陌生,但不知何故,我设法构建并运行了一个示例 Windows 窗体应用程序以POSIFLEX PP6800 Thermal Receipt Printer使用 c# 进行打印。

问题是我无法在 Localhost 网站上使用相同的代码进行打印。我正在使用OPOS CCO, OposForDotNetAssemblies-1_13_000

我的问题是:

  1. 是否可以在 LocalHost 上的 OPOS 上打印?
  2. 是否可以通过 Internet 网站在 OPOS 上打印?
  3. 如果是,那我该怎么办?我究竟做错了什么?

我正在使用的代码是:

有趣的是没有错误,但我听到哔哔声直到超时,然后打印机在一行中打印一些点和字符,没有别的。Windows 窗体中没有发生这种情况。提前致谢。

0 投票
1 回答
416 浏览

c# - 当您使用 Microsoft Point of Serivce & Epson OPOS for.net 申请 PosPrinter 然后计算机意外关闭时会发生什么?

当您使用 Microsoft Point of Serivce & Epson OPOS for.net 申请 PosPrinter 然后计算机意外关闭时会发生什么?你的 PosPrinter 坏了吗?还是图书馆已经管理了这个?

0 投票
1 回答
2263 浏览

c# - Esc pos 打印条码

我在使用转义字符打印 ITF 条形码时遇到问题。我有一个将 Pos 用于 .NET 的 .NET 应用程序,但我不能使用“PrintBarCode”方法。我的代码如下所示:

这段代码只打印“123456”,我无法让它打印条形码。

0 投票
1 回答
1262 浏览

c# - opos 应用程序是否可以将 pos 用于 .NET 驱动程序

我将为 Windows 实现一个财务打印机驱动程序。我想要的是根据opos实现我的驱动程序,但我找不到适用于windows的opos sdk。我可以使用 pos for .net 来实现我的驱动程序。见链接。我想知道的是,如果编写的应用程序与 opos 一起使用,它是否与我的驱动程序一起运行(pos 用于 .net 驱动程序)?

0 投票
1 回答
919 浏览

printing - 如何在 Epson TM-T88VI 收据打印机上打印印度卢比标志?

如何在 Epson TM-T88VI 收据打印机上打印印度卢比标志 (₹/ http ://en.wikipedia.org/wiki/Indian_rupee_sign)?

我知道如何打印简体中文(根据我的文章:http: //blog.lavablast.com/post/2010/01/15/Simplified-Chinese-on-Epson-TM-T88IV-Receipt-Printer.aspx

但是,新的卢比符号不会出现在打印机的已知字符列表中,在任何支持的字符集中: https ://pos.epson.com/download/?AssetPK=24978

你有什么创意选择吗?

谢谢!

0 投票
2 回答
1434 浏览

c# - OPOS PosExplorer.GetDevice() 在 .net 4.5 环境中返回 null?

OPOS PosExplorer.GetDevice() 在 Windows 服务中执行时返回 null

上面的来源似乎反应很少,所以我希望有一个详尽的解释/链接可以帮助我们如何实现opos设置的安全性?

我们使用的是相同的设备 Epson TM-U220B。

0 投票
1 回答
730 浏览

activex - “ActiveX 控件“{CCB90042-B81E-11D2-AB74-0040054C3719}”未在此计算机上注册。”

我从我的公司得到了一个关于 OPOS 驱动程序的 VC6 程序,它是由前员工留下的。我构建了它并成功获得了可执行文件。我跑了它,什么也没发生。但它应该显示一个包含一些按钮和其他类型控件的表单。根据原始设计师的说法,它有效。但它不起作用。另外,我在浏览资源或运行程序时通常会收到消息:“ActiveX 控件“{CCB90042-B81E-11D2-AB74-0040054C3719}”未在此计算机上注册。请注册该控件并重试。

我不熟悉 ActiveX。如何注册才能使程序成功运行。

我的平台是 POSReady 2009,它接近于 Windows XP。

0 投票
1 回答
618 浏览

object - USB 设备的 OPOS 服务对象

我需要为秤实现一个 OPOS 服务对象,如果可能的话,特别是一个 USB 秤。我已阅读并检查了Monroe Consulting Services关于 OPOS 的所有文档和资源,但没有找到任何链接到 USB 设备的资源。我想知道是否有人为 USB 设备实现了 OPOS 服务对象。提前致谢。

0 投票
1 回答
373 浏览

c# - PosControlException:无法设置属性 MarqueeType

我正在尝试在我的杆显示中滚动文本。我的杆显示模型是CD7220 但我收到 PosControlException 消息“无法设置属性 MarqueeType”。

这是我使用的代码

如何解决此问题并完美滚动杆显示中的文本?

提前致谢。